How Many Attempts Are Allowed for the AMU B.Tech Entrance Exam?

Published in AMU Entrance Exams 2 mins read

For the Aligarh Muslim University (AMU) B.Tech Entrance Exam, candidates are typically allowed 3 attempts. This limit applies specifically to the engineering undergraduate admission test.
